“Thorns of Jasmine” Film, from Golan, screened in the 5th Youth Cinema and Short Films Festival
Short Film “Thorns of Jasmine” (Shawk al-Yasmin), from Golan, was screened in the 5thedition of the Youth Cinema and Short Films Festival organized by the General Organization for Cinema at Dar al-Assad for Culture and Arts in Damascus.

Technical Supervisor of the film, Ali Dayoub, said that the 7-minute film relates the story of a girl who suffers a state of anxiety amid the difficult circumstances due to the war waged against her country, Syria. She lives in Damascus and gets married in the occupied Syrian Golan.

He added that the film is the fruit of the efforts by a group of youth from the occupied Syrian Golan who studies in Damascus University and worked at the Students Cinema Club, adding that they wanted to convey a message of steadfastness and support to their motherland, Syria, against terrorism.

The film is written and directed by Rose Farhat and produced by Atta Farhat. It is starred by Natali Saleh and Amir Shaalan.
